Data protection round up: the impact of the upcoming Data (Use and Access) Bill
Organisations need to handle data responsibly while keeping up with new regulations.
This data protection round-up will focus on two important areas shaping the future of data protection law: the impact of the upcoming Data (Use and Access) Bill on those who work with data and how organisations can lawfully and ethically collect and process neurodata.
Why attend?
This session will offer valuable insights into:
- How the Data (Use and Access) Bill may change current data protection laws and affect different sectors. We are expecting the Bill to come into force in the coming months.
- Best practices for handling neurodata in an inclusive and legally compliant way.
Neurodata sometimes falls under the ‘special category data’ type, and therefore needs to be processed accordingly. Neurodata could be anything from a healthcare company utilising data about users' sleep patterns to an employer processing employee neurodiversity data.
